Ankaful Prisons is Challenge with Health Care Delivery Services.

The Chaplain of the Ankaful Prison Complex of the Central Region, Rev. Superintendent Joseph Adobaw-Ogoe has appealed to benevolent organizations and individuals to assist them with the healthcare needs of the prisoners.

He said although there is an infirmary that caters for the healthcare needs of prison officials and inmates but lacks basic drugs and equipment to deliver their responsible services effectively.

Nonetheless, vehicles to transport sick prisoners to nearby hospitals such as Cape Coast Teaching Hospital have become a hurdle to break hence calling for help to provide better health care services to the inmates.

He made the call when Mount Carmel Prayer Center at Elmina presented assorted edibles items such as packed foods, drinks pastries, and packs of mineral water worth Gh¢50.000.00 cedis to Ankaful Prison Complex, Maximum Prison, and Communicable Disease Prisons.

Speaking with the media, the Patron of the Mount Carmel Prayer Center, Rev. Esther Aquah said, the presentation formed part of their routine contributions which they have drawn inspiration from the biblical care for the prisoners that must not be abandoned and putting smiles on the less privileged in society.

She used the occasion to advise the youth to desist from fraudulent ways of amassing wealth and generating money which if care is not taken could land them in prison.
